Summary

A ruling clarifies the requirements for canceling mortgages with anticipated powers of attorney from banks. The registrar rejected the registration by considering a private zero-balance certificate insufficient.

Full official title

Resolución de 24 de abril de 2026, de la Dirección General de Seguridad Jurídica y Fe Pública, en el recurso interpuesto contra la negativa del registrador de la propiedad accidental de Fuenlabrada n.º 3 a inscribir una escritura de cancelación de hipoteca.
